SCENTED MEMORY™ – peach tea-hybrid rose

If You dream of a soft, romantic rose that copes gracefully with Irish weather, SCENTED MEMORY™ wraps Your garden in a peach haze of strong, long-lasting scent and large, exhibition-style blooms. Its classic hybrid-tea flowers open on upright, elegant stems, ideal for cutting and bringing indoors on grey days. Own-root plants settle in reliably, building a deep, lasting root system for decades of enjoyment with less worry after harder winters. In our milder, rain-kissed climate it rewards minimal care with a generous display of repeat blooms, even when summers are short and light is soft. Give it a sunny spot with good drainage in heavy soil, and it soon becomes a reliable focal point. Year by year it grows steadier and more mature, forming a dense, glossy, dark green backdrop that keeps the border attractive between flushes. Think of Year 1 for rooting, Year 2 for shaping, and Year 3 for full impact – a gentle, fragrant investment in long-lived garden memories.

Technical cultivar profile
Parameter Data
Name and registration Hybrid tea rose, collection HT Poulsen®, registered as POULht002, marketed as SCENTED MEMORY™; also listed as Scented Memory for exhibition, in the Rós taehibride commercial group.
Origin and breeding Bred by L. Pernille and Mogens N. Olesen (Poulsen Roser A/S, Denmark) from ‘POULduce’ × unknown seedling; introduced and registered in 2004, with US plant-patent application the same year.
Awards and recognition Highly decorated fragrant hybrid tea: Hague International Rozenconcours Fragrance Award 2009, Gold Certificate 2006, plus Certificate of Merit at Orléans and recognition by Société Française des Roses, Lyon.
Growth and structural characteristics Upright, bushy hybrid tea with dense, glossy dark green foliage, moderately thorny stems, around 100–140 cm high and 80–120 cm wide, forming a well-filled, tidy shrub under average garden care.
Flower morphology Very double, classic hybrid-tea, cup-shaped blooms with over 40 petals, usually borne singly on long stems; extra-large flowers over 10 cm, remontant with generous second flowering and weak self-cleaning habit.
Colour data and phenology Pale apricot-peach blooms, ARS AB; buds medium peach, inner petals rich warm peach (RHS 24D), outer 155D, gradually fading to creamy and almost white edges at full bloom, with good colour retention in garden conditions.
Fragrance and aroma Strong, long-lasting perfume combining classic rosy notes with a sweet, peachy nuance; ideal for scented garden seating areas and for cut flowers where the fragrance remains noticeable indoors for an extended period.
Hip characteristics Produces moderate numbers of ellipsoidal hips, about 12–18 mm across, developing an attractive orange-red colour; adds late-season decorative value when some flowers are left uncut after the main flowering period.
Resistance and winter hardiness Rated H6, hardy approximately to −18 to −15 °C (USDA 7a); moderate resistance to powdery mildew, black spot and rust, performs well with basic rose care and regular watering during prolonged warm, dry spells.
Horticultural recommendations Best in full sun with fertile, well-drained but moisture-retentive soil; space at 60–100 cm depending on use. Deadhead to encourage repeats, prune in late winter, and use mulch and feeding to support continuous flowering.

Colour Data and Phenology

Colour: apricot
Flower Colour: The bloom is a pale peach colour with a delicate yellowish tone.
Closed Bud: Medium-deep peach tone with slightly yellowish outer petals.
Freshly Opened Flower: The inner petals are a rich, warm peach colour, while the outer ones are paler.
Full Bloom: The peach hue lightens, the outer petals become almost white.
Pre-Fading Flower: The petals fade to a creamy colour with a delicate peachy tint.
Colour Fading Description: During opening the rich apricot colour gradually fades to a creamy shade, and at full bloom the outer petals become almost white.

Fragrance and Aroma

Fragrance Strength: strong, long-lasting scented rose
Fragrance Character: sweet, peachy-rosy aroma
Pollinator Attraction: The flowers are moderately attractive to pollinators, as their semi-double form and partly concealed stamens reduce nectar and pollen accessibility, limiting overall appeal.
Pollinator-Friendly Rating: Due to its very double (heavily double) flowers it is at best partially pollinator-friendly and attracts pollinators only moderately.
